Armed robbery reported on campus Tuesday night

By James VandeBerg

Two Champaign men were arrested last night after a reported armed robbery at Sixth and White streets in Champaign.

Two men reportedly approached a man getting out of his car and going towards his apartment building shortly after 10 p.m. Tuesday night. They demanded his wallet, and one man reportedly pulled a knife, said Rene Dunn, Champaign police department assistant to the chief for community services.

A few minutes later, the victim and his friends heard the suspects approaching another person, and went outside to restrain one of the suspects until police could arrive, Dunn said.

Aaron Donaldson, 20, of Champaign, was arrested of charges of armed robbery.

Also arrested was Richard Hensler, 20, also of Champaign, on charges of armed robbery and possession of cocaine.
